I started off with a 1996 c1500 ext cab. I have since put in a SFA and am in the process of hooking up the 4wd. I didn't just buy another truck because I love this one, the engine was recently rebuilt and the body is straight as an arrow. any how here are some pics of the progression its come through. Not to much tech here but I'm open to any suggestions or willing to help answer any questions.
How it started: 4" rc spindle lift and 33s
Picked up a pair of 10 bolt axles and did a complete rebuild front and back:
Mocked up springs to measure for custom bent 5/8 u-bolts:
Got the axle down on rollers:
IFS tore out and leaf springs hung:
Picked up a set of 17x10 welds and 35" mud graps for cheap:
Everything tacked together, lots of grinding and cutting left:
on her own two feet:
First trip out of the garage:
Couple of completed 2wd pics:
New coopers and finished product for now til 4wd is hooked up:
I'll update when I get some more info on my 4wd. I will probably end up buying a 4wd 4l60e and running a p-drop transfer case.
